In-keeping with the stylish ambience of the L'Oréal Professionnel Colour Trophy Regional Tour, guests witnessed a stunning fashion show by Avsh Alom Gur, heralded by the world’s fashion press as one of ‘London’s brightest design talents’.
His celebrated womenswear collection was hot off the catwalks of London Fashion Week and featured hair by the Sean Hanna Artistic Team, the Haringtons Art Team, The FAME Team, the Daniel Galvin Artistic Team.
With a brief to reflect natural beauty, femininity and allure, each artistic team created three stunning looks that worked in harmony with the collection. "The clothes invite something extraordinary to happen with the hair," explains Avsh Alom Gur. "Each of the show teams presented creativity and passion in their vision. This has been a true collaboration between fashion and hair."
Look 1: Fabric, tubing and weaves woven like sculptures into the hair.

Look 2: Big hair and low-slung ponytails echoed the eighties and brought drama to the catwalk

Look 3: Pin-curls and finger waves were given a direction twist with wet-look finishing and distressed styling
